I don't know if this post is linked to my actual in-game account, but I'm having an issue with the Drew Falcon/Scuderia MBD team Chief Designer. I'm posting this from a separate account to keep the email address I linked with the game clean and tidy.

This new chief designer is a higher level, with on average higher statistics and better performance attributes... But, the car is 50% worse than last season!

What went wrong? I would have expected better. I don't have any tokens to replace her and the car's already slow enough to have me concerned that this whole upcoming season will be very bad... Basically a write-off.

I hope this can be addressed, I don't want to struggle to even get a podium as a result of what I thought was a sure thing.

The way next season's car is created is on a race-by-race basis, so for example, if I had a 1 star CD for 16 races and a 5 star for the last race, my car for next season would still suck.

First, there's only 3 things that matter with a CD. The star rating, which is the difference between the CDs level and your teams level, and strength and weakness. So if you level faster than you can hire higher level CDs it technically means your CDs are having better and better level and stats but since the level difference still increases your starting cars actually still get worse. But in lower levels attempting to upgrade staff as quickly as you level is quite the token and money trap and the financial downfall for quite some teams. Better to go easy there and build up the foundation of the team like HQ and once the leveling settled down a bit it's the time to get the best staff possible.

As said by Aurorum Panzer if the new CD was active for 4-5 races this CD was only contributing towards (slightly more than) a quarter of the new car. Plus, to make sure since you're talking about expanding, only the one CD set as the active one during a race is doing anything at all.

Don't worry, a bad car is a bad start but not a big problem. Read into the guides by Joey McLaneabove in this subforum and with well placed design points and especially research you're back in business after just a few races.
